I am old enough to remember an evening game against AV in 1978. It was our opening home game. We had signed two Argentinans in the summer. The excitement and expectation was touchable - even walking from SevenSisters to the ground. Inside, 48000 had squeezed themeselves into every nook and cranny - how we all loved it when it really was Standing Room Only.
When the teams came out onto the pitch the noise level was indescribable, and the air was filled with confetti and streamers a la Buenos Aires two months earlier. Unfortunately we huffed and puffed but without threatening the claret and blue goal, while the team from the midlands comfortably took a couple of well worked chances, and all the points. Anniversary or not, I doubt that tonight's game will resemble that one from 29 years ago in anything other than perhaps the scoreline; although this time I think the stat will read 2-0 to the home team.
